HC Deb 02 April 1941 vol 370 c1023W
Mr. Lyons

asked the Minister of Supply whether he is aware that, after protracted negotiations, the metal railings in Berkeley Square have been made available for national purposes as war material; and whether he will take steps in future to acquire forthwith, by the exercise of compulsory powers, all such material anywhere, so as to avoid the delay caused by protracted negotiations?

Mr. Harold Macmillan

Yes, Sir. Supplies of railings for scrap are coming forward steadily, but if the voluntary means fail my right hon. Friend will not hesitate to use compulsory powers.
